The Watcher

He watches
in the night,
a dark figure
in an otherwise light world.
The shining moon
guides his steps
until he can see her.
her window is a beacon,
a flood of light and sound
so he watches.
she brushes her hair
and undresses
carelessly and recklessly,
unknowingly
that he watches.
She double checks her locks
and turns off the television.
she gets a drink of water
and turns off the lights
one by one.
she climbs into bed alone,
as he watches.
her locks are just toys
and he wants to see her
up close.
he wants to smell her skin,
to touch her hair,
to taste her.
She sleeps
and smiles at her own sweet dreams
and he watches.
